Get ready for a winter adventure at Mount Engadine Lodge in the stunning Kananaskis region, which is now offering a new Cross Country Ski Rental Program. This season, guests have the opportunity to explore breathtaking trails with the lodge’s newly acquired set of 25 cross-country skis, boots, and carbon poles, catering to all sizes. For an affordable daily rate of $30, adventurers can hit the groomed 12 km of scenic trails available on a first-come, first-serve basis. Those eager to ensure their gear can reserve it by phone, with the condition that it’s picked up by 9:30 am on the day of rental.
In anticipation of this launch, the lodge has revamped the surrounding trails, making them perfect for cross-country skiing, snowshoeing, and fat tire biking. These trails offer a serene escape, winding through forests and protected from the cold by tall, snow-covered pines, guaranteeing a peaceful and immersive outdoor experience.
After a day in the snow, guests are invited to indulge in Mount Engadine’s famous afternoon tea service. Available daily from 2-5 PM at $35 per person, it features a delicious charcuterie board with local meats and cheeses, a daily strudel for dessert, freshly brewed coffee, and a selection of Canadian tea blends from Banff Tea Co. Additional drinks like hot chocolate, Grizzley Paw Sodas, and cocktails from the menu are also available for purchase. Guests can relax on the lodge’s picturesque patio overlooking the valley or inside by the cozy fireplaces, enjoying the views. The staff is ready to cater to any dietary needs or preferences, making a reservation in advance is recommended due to limited drop-in availability.
